Depends on WHICH keyboard you're asking about.

Christopher Latham Sholes invented the QWERTY keyboard in 1875 when he produced the first commercial typewriter.

The name of QWERTY derives from the first six characters on the top alphabetic line of the keyboard. the order of the keyboard consists of the letters you use most on the homerow (asdfghjkl;)

But there were other keyboards ahead of that. Piano keyboards for instance. And straight off alphabetical keyboards.
